Workplace Accidents & Safety: Know Your Potential Recourse

Experiencing a professional mishap can be devastating , leaving you with personal harm and monetary challenges . It's crucial to understand your potential protections if you've been harmed on the location. You may be eligible for benefits to cover healthcare bills, lost earnings, and other associated losses . Consider some key aspects to be aware of:

  • Documenting the accident to your organization is critical .
  • Examining the origin of the incident will help determine blame.
  • Familiarizing yourself with industrial insurance statutes in your state is vital .
  • Consulting experienced accident attorney can help evaluate your options and safeguard your rights .

Remember that statutes of limitations apply to filing lawsuits , so prompt response is crucial.

Employment Counselor vs. Lawyer : What's the Distinction ?

You might come across the terms "employment attorney " and "attorney" mixed up – and while there’s considerable overlap, there are subtle nuances. Generally, "attorney" is a broader term referring to anyone qualified to administer law. An professional lawyer is a specialist, focusing their work to issues arising from the worker-company relationship. Imagine it this way: all employment lawyers are attorneys, but not all attorneys are employment lawyers. They often deal with defined areas such as unlawful termination, bias in the workplace , wage disputes, and agreement negotiations.
